Q: I'm a new contractor — why can't I edit pages on the Mossgate wiki?

A: Roles! Contractors start as "Reader" until your sponsor bumps you to "Author." Admin pages stay locked to the Platform Guild regardless. If your sponsor is out and you're blocked on something urgent, there's a break-glass contractor account kept for exactly this. Log in with it, make your edit, and note it in the changelog. The account's recovery passphrase is below.

unlock words, bawef-kahap: sorax-sorir-quenys-aldok

# Build Provenance: Incremental Rebuilds on Mosswire

Quick primer: Mosswire only rebuilds pages whose content hash changed, so "why didn't my page update?" usually means the source hash matched. Every incremental run writes a provenance record — which inputs, which template version, which cache entries it reused. If output looks stale, don't nuke the cache first; check the provenance log. Each record is keyed by the token that appears below.

build token for fafof-tageg: htk21_f30a3062ec5a0972b3bbf

### Spooler service: quick orientation

The Quillfeed spooler microservice accepts print jobs from the intake queue, normalizes them to our internal page format, and dispatches to regional print nodes. Before starting the service locally, confirm the queue broker is reachable and that your working directory contains the `.env` file checked in by the bootstrap script. The spooler refuses to start without its broker credential, so add this line to `.env`:

vault entry, tahof-kagaf: RELAY_SECRET29=204336efb478d76ba1bde1bd23fbf